What should I expect from VTEC??
What you should expect is that the acceleration you're experiencing up to 5.5k to continue all the way to redline. Right now, in 2nd, you're getting up to 35, maybe 40mph before having to shift. When you're done with the 600 mile breakin, you'll be able to accelerate at the same rate all the way to 60mph. It just keeps going and going, and you find out that you've mentally accepted how all other cars have to shift gears and reduce the acceleration.
Constant acceleration from 20mph to 60mph is a wierd thing, very few cars to this. The "low end torque" cars have good acceleration that peters out as the speed climbs. The "lesser" cars (from an engine standpoint) can pull as hard as the S2k, but run out of RPM way before the S2k does.
Oh, and in VTEC, the pull/acceleration is slightly higher than below the VTEC range, but for me that isn't the part that puts the grin on me. It's the hold-on-oh-my-gosh-is-it-going-to-stop part of the acceleration not stopping =)
